| @@ -1,14 +1,14 @@ | | | @@ -1,14 +1,14 @@ |
1 | # $NetBSD: Makefile,v 1.67 2012/03/13 14:13:52 fhajny Exp $ | | 1 | # $NetBSD: Makefile,v 1.68 2012/04/17 17:52:01 joerg Exp $ |
2 | # | | 2 | # |
3 | | | 3 | |
4 | DISTNAME= xorg-server-1.6.5 | | 4 | DISTNAME= xorg-server-1.6.5 |
5 | PKGNAME= modular-${DISTNAME} | | 5 | PKGNAME= modular-${DISTNAME} |
6 | PKGREVISION= 12 | | 6 | PKGREVISION= 12 |
7 | CATEGORIES= x11 | | 7 | CATEGORIES= x11 |
8 | MASTER_SITES= ${MASTER_SITE_XORG:=xserver/} | | 8 | MASTER_SITES= ${MASTER_SITE_XORG:=xserver/} |
9 | EXTRACT_SUFX= .tar.bz2 | | 9 | EXTRACT_SUFX= .tar.bz2 |
10 | | | 10 | |
11 | MAINTAINER= pkgsrc-users@NetBSD.org | | 11 | MAINTAINER= pkgsrc-users@NetBSD.org |
12 | HOMEPAGE= http://xorg.freedesktop.org/ | | 12 | HOMEPAGE= http://xorg.freedesktop.org/ |
13 | COMMENT= Modular X11 server from modular X.org | | 13 | COMMENT= Modular X11 server from modular X.org |
14 | | | 14 | |
| @@ -111,27 +111,30 @@ INSTALLATION_DIRS+= lib/xorg/modules/dri | | | @@ -111,27 +111,30 @@ INSTALLATION_DIRS+= lib/xorg/modules/dri |
111 | BUILDLINK_API_DEPENDS.MesaLib+= MesaLib>=7.1.0 | | 111 | BUILDLINK_API_DEPENDS.MesaLib+= MesaLib>=7.1.0 |
112 | BUILDLINK_API_DEPENDS.compositeproto+= compositeproto>=0.4 | | 112 | BUILDLINK_API_DEPENDS.compositeproto+= compositeproto>=0.4 |
113 | BUILDLINK_API_DEPENDS.fixesproto+= fixesproto>=4.0 | | 113 | BUILDLINK_API_DEPENDS.fixesproto+= fixesproto>=4.0 |
114 | BUILDLINK_API_DEPENDS.glproto+= glproto>=1.4.9 | | 114 | BUILDLINK_API_DEPENDS.glproto+= glproto>=1.4.9 |
115 | BUILDLINK_API_DEPENDS.inputproto+= inputproto>=1.5 | | 115 | BUILDLINK_API_DEPENDS.inputproto+= inputproto>=1.5 |
116 | BUILDLINK_API_DEPENDS.kbproto+= kbproto>=1.0.3 | | 116 | BUILDLINK_API_DEPENDS.kbproto+= kbproto>=1.0.3 |
117 | BUILDLINK_API_DEPENDS.pixman+= pixman>=0.13.2 | | 117 | BUILDLINK_API_DEPENDS.pixman+= pixman>=0.13.2 |
118 | BUILDLINK_API_DEPENDS.randrproto+= randrproto>=1.2.99.1 | | 118 | BUILDLINK_API_DEPENDS.randrproto+= randrproto>=1.2.99.1 |
119 | BUILDLINK_API_DEPENDS.renderproto+= renderproto>=0.9.3 | | 119 | BUILDLINK_API_DEPENDS.renderproto+= renderproto>=0.9.3 |
120 | BUILDLINK_API_DEPENDS.xf86dgaproto+= xf86dgaproto>=2.0.3 | | 120 | BUILDLINK_API_DEPENDS.xf86dgaproto+= xf86dgaproto>=2.0.3 |
121 | BUILDLINK_API_DEPENDS.xf86driproto+= xf86driproto>=2.0.4 | | 121 | BUILDLINK_API_DEPENDS.xf86driproto+= xf86driproto>=2.0.4 |
122 | | | 122 | |
123 | .include "../../mk/compiler.mk" | | 123 | .include "../../mk/compiler.mk" |
124 | .if empty(PKGSRC_COMPILER:Mgcc) | | 124 | .if !empty(PKGSRC_COMPILER:Mclang) |
| | | 125 | BUILD_DEPENDS+= ucpp-[0-9]*:../../devel/ucpp |
| | | 126 | CONFIGURE_ENV+= ac_cv_path_RAWCPP="${PREFIX}/bin/ucpp -t -c90 -Uunix" |
| | | 127 | .elif empty(PKGSRC_COMPILER:Mgcc) |
125 | CONFIGURE_ENV+= ac_cv_path_RAWCPP="cc -E -Uunix -" | | 128 | CONFIGURE_ENV+= ac_cv_path_RAWCPP="cc -E -Uunix -" |
126 | .endif | | 129 | .endif |
127 | | | 130 | |
128 | .include "options.mk" | | 131 | .include "options.mk" |
129 | | | 132 | |
130 | .include "../../devel/ncurses/buildlink3.mk" | | 133 | .include "../../devel/ncurses/buildlink3.mk" |
131 | .include "../../devel/zlib/buildlink3.mk" | | 134 | .include "../../devel/zlib/buildlink3.mk" |
132 | .include "../../fonts/libfontenc/buildlink3.mk" | | 135 | .include "../../fonts/libfontenc/buildlink3.mk" |
133 | .include "../../graphics/MesaLib/buildlink3.mk" | | 136 | .include "../../graphics/MesaLib/buildlink3.mk" |
134 | .include "../../security/openssl/buildlink3.mk" | | 137 | .include "../../security/openssl/buildlink3.mk" |
135 | BUILDLINK_API_DEPENDS.libpciaccess+= libpciaccess>=0.11.0 | | 138 | BUILDLINK_API_DEPENDS.libpciaccess+= libpciaccess>=0.11.0 |
136 | .include "../../sysutils/libpciaccess/buildlink3.mk" | | 139 | .include "../../sysutils/libpciaccess/buildlink3.mk" |
137 | .include "../../x11/bigreqsproto/buildlink3.mk" | | 140 | .include "../../x11/bigreqsproto/buildlink3.mk" |